Pygochelidon is a genus of birds in the swallow family Hirundinidae that occur in the Neotropics.

==Taxonomy== The genus Pygochelidon was introduced in 1865 by the American naturalist Spencer Fullerton Baird with the blue-and-white swallow as the type species. The name combines the Ancient Greek pugē meaning "rump" with khelidōn meaning "swallow".
